> It sounds like libmad is not supported since Gnash version 0.8.2. Instead we
> have to
> use ffmpeg etc. However libmad is useful especially for devices that have no
> floating
> point coprocessor. Is it possible for us to use libmad in newly versions
> (like 0.8.6)?

Sure, you'd need to implement a libmad base MediaHandler for that.
I guess it would throw "unsupported operation" exceptions most
of the times though as it does only MP3 audio decoding ?
